I-MER: Isilinganiso sephutha lokuguquguquka, okuyisilinganiso senani elisebenzayo lobukhulu be-vector nenani elisebenzayo lobukhulu bephutha kumdwebo we-constellation (isilinganiso sesikwele sobukhulu be-vector obufanele nesikwele sobukhulu be-vector yephutha). Kungenye yezinkomba eziyinhloko zokulinganisa ikhwalithi yezibonakaliso ze-TV zedijithali. Kubaluleke kakhulu emiphumeleni yokulinganisa i-logarithmic yokuphambuka okubekwe phezu kwesignali ye-digital modulation. Kufana nesilinganiso sesignali-kuya-kumsindo noma isilinganiso se-carrier-kuya-kumsindo esisetshenziswa ohlelweni lwe-analog. Luhlelo lokwahlulela Ingxenye ebalulekile yokubekezelela ukwehluleka. Ezinye izinkomba ezifanayo njengesilinganiso sephutha le-BER bit, isilinganiso se-carrier-kuya-kumsindo se-C/N, amandla aphakathi kwezinga lamandla, umdwebo we-constellation, njll.
Inani le-MER livezwa ku-dB, futhi uma inani le-MER likhulu, ikhwalithi yesignali iba ngcono. Uma isignali ingcono, izimpawu ezilungisiwe zisondela kakhulu endaweni efanele, futhi okuphambene nalokho. Umphumela wokuhlolwa kwe-MER ubonisa ikhono lesamukeli sedijithali lokubuyisela inombolo ye-binary, futhi kukhona isilinganiso sesignali-kuya-kumsindo esiqondile (S/N) esifana nesesignali ye-baseband. Isignali eguquliwe ye-QAM iphuma kusukela ekugcineni kwangaphambili futhi ingena ekhaya ngenethiwekhi yokufinyelela. Isibonakaliso se-MER sizowohloka kancane kancane. Endabeni yomdwebo wezinkanyezi 64QAM, inani lomkhawulo we-empirical we-MER lingu-23.5dB, kanti ku-256QAM lingu-28.5dB (umphumela wangaphambili kufanele ube Uma uphakeme kune-34dB, ungaqinisekisa ukuthi isignali ingena ekhaya ngokujwayelekile, kodwa ayikuvimbeli ukungalingani okubangelwa ikhwalithi yekhebula lokudlulisa noma ukuphela okungaphansi). Uma uphansi kunaleli nani, umdwebo wezinkanyezi ngeke uvalwe. Izidingo zokukhipha ukuguquguquka kwesikhombisi se-MER front-end: Ku-64/256QAM, i-front-end > 38dB, i-sub-front-end > 36dB, i-optical node > 34dB, i-amplifier > 34dB (eyesibili ingu-33dB), i-user end > 31dB (eyesibili ingu-33dB), ngaphezu kuka-5 Iphuzu elibalulekile le-MER livame ukusetshenziswa ukuthola izinkinga zomugqa we-TV yekhebula.
Ukubaluleka kwe-MER MER kubhekwa njengohlobo lokulinganisa i-SNR, futhi incazelo ye-MER yile:
①. Kuhlanganisa izinhlobo ezahlukene zomonakalo esignalini: umsindo, ukuvuza komthwali, ukungalingani kwe-IQ amplitude, kanye nomsindo wesigaba.
②. Ibonisa ikhono lemisebenzi yedijithali lokubuyisela izinombolo ezimbili; ikhombisa izinga lomonakalo kumasignali e-TV yedijithali ngemva kokudluliswa ngenethiwekhi.
③. I-SNR iyipharamitha yebhendi yesisekelo, kanti i-MER iyipharamitha yemvamisa yomsakazo.
Uma ikhwalithi yesignali yehla iye ezingeni elithile, izimpawu zizogcina zibhalwe ngendlela engafanele. Ngalesi sikhathi, izinga langempela lephutha le-bit i-BER liyakhula. I-BER (Izinga Lephutha Le-Bit): Izinga lephutha le-Bit, elichazwa njengesilinganiso senani lama-bit ephutha nenani eliphelele lama-bit. Kumasignali edijithali e-binary, njengoba ama-bit e-binary edluliselwa, izinga lephutha le-bit libizwa ngokuthi izinga lephutha le-bit (BER).
I-BER = Iphutha Lesilinganiso Sebhithi/Inani Lebhithi Eliphelele.
I-BER ngokuvamile ivezwa ngenothi yesayensi, kanti uma i-BER iphansi, kuba ngcono. Uma ikhwalithi yesignali ilungile kakhulu, amanani e-BER ngaphambi nangemuva kokulungiswa kwephutha afana; kodwa esimweni sokuphazamiseka okuthile, amanani e-BER ngaphambi nangemuva kokulungiswa kwephutha ahlukile, futhi ngemva kokulungiswa kwephutha Izinga lephutha le-bit liphansi. Uma iphutha le-bit lingu-2 × 10-4, i-mosaic engaphelele ivela ngezikhathi ezithile, kodwa isengabukwa; i-BER ebalulekile ingu-1 × 10-4, kuvela inani elikhulu le-mosaics, futhi ukudlala kwesithombe kubonakala ngezikhathi ezithile; i-BER enkulu kuno-1 × 10-3 ayikwazi ukubukwa nhlobo. bukela. Inkomba ye-BER inenani lokubhekisela kuphela futhi ayibonisi ngokugcwele isimo semishini yonke yenethiwekhi. Ngezinye izikhathi ibangelwa ukwanda okungazelelwe ngenxa yokuphazamiseka okusheshayo, kuyilapho i-MER iphambene ngokuphelele. Yonke inqubo ingasetshenziswa njengokuhlaziywa kwephutha ledatha. Ngakho-ke, i-MER inganikeza isexwayiso sangaphambi kwesikhathi sezimpawu. Lapho ikhwalithi yesignali yehla, i-MER izoncipha. Ngokwanda komsindo nokuphazamiseka ngezinga elithile, i-MER izoncipha kancane kancane, kuyilapho i-BER ingashintshi. Kuphela uma ukuphazamiseka kwanda ngezinga elithile, i-MER. I-BER iqala ukuwohloka lapho i-MER yehla njalo. Lapho i-MER yehla ezingeni lomkhawulo, i-BER izokwehla kakhulu.
